
Overview
This Master’s in Formulation Science course from University of Greenwich helps you understand the principles of making finished products from a blend of different ingredients. You'll draw on current examples from the pharmaceutical industry and the experience of our academics to understand the interaction between formulation components and the effect on finished products.
What you should know about this course
A high proportion of our graduates go on to doctoral study
First MSc Formulation Science accredited by the Academy of Pharmaceutical Science
Study the first MSc in Formulation Science in Europe
Benefit from industrially relevant content and guest lectures from major industrial partners
This course is taught at our Medway Campus in Kent.

Courses include:
- Formulation of Consumer Goods, Cosmetics and Coatings
- Colloids and Nanoparticles
- Polymers and Structured Materials
- Academic English for Postgraduates (Science)
- Analytical Methods and QA/QC Principles
- Modern Pharmaceutical Processing & Active Ingredient Delivery

General requirements
- Applicants should have:
- A BSc honours degree normally at 2.2 or above, or equivalent in chemistry, biochemistry, pharmacy or pharmaceutical science
- Or substantial workplace experience.
